How To Fix IUID087 - Changes written to database. (COMMIT) &1&2&3&4


IUID087 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: IUID - Messages Class for Unique Item Identification

  • Message number: 087

  • Message text: Changes written to database. (COMMIT) &1&2&3&4

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message IUID087 - Changes written to database. (COMMIT) &1&2&3&4 ?
    The SAP error message IUID087 indicates that changes have been successfully written to the database, and it is typically associated with the process of committing changes in the database. The message format includes placeholders (&1, &2, &3, &4) that are replaced with specific information relevant to the transaction or operation being performed.
    
    Cause: Database Commit: The message is generated when a commit operation is executed in the database, indicating that the changes made during the transaction have been successfully saved. Transaction Completion: It signifies the end of a transaction where data has been modified, and the changes are now permanent in the database. No Error: This message is not an error but rather an informational message indicating successful completion of a database operation.
